Missouri Articles of Termination For A Nonprofit Corporation are documents filed with the Missouri Secretary of State to formally dissolve an existing nonprofit corporation in the state. They must include the name of the corporation, its formation date, and the date of dissolution. The Articles of Termination must be signed by a majority of the members of the board of directors. Depending on the type of nonprofit corporation, there are two types of Missouri Articles of Termination: Articles of Termination for Nonprofit Corporations Without Members and Articles of Termination for Nonprofit Corporations With Members. Both documents must be filed with the Secretary of State and the appropriate filing fee must be paid.
